NOTICE AND PREPARATION

Pre-Assembly Checks

Inspect shipping container and remove packing material before assembly.

Circuit Breaker Safety

Ensure the main circuit breaker is off before mounting any parts.

Installation Time & Charging

Installation takes at least 30 minutes; battery charging takes 6-10 hours.
